JOURNAL OF MILITARY PHARMACO-MEDICINE No7-2015 motorcycle (23.8%), car - motorcycle (15.5%), motorcycle - walking (8.6%), car - walking (2.9%) and other mechanisms (13.5%) DISCUSSION Our research findings in 407 patients with road traffic accidents is also consistent with that of several authors at home and in the world on patients’ characteristics, conditions and situations leading to road traffic accidents: - Characteristics of patients: Male drivers, especially young men from 20 - 29 years old at high risk of accidents are those who drive at high speed, overtake carelessly and drink wine/beer before Although Mocchau is the area with many ethnic groups, ethnic group of Kinh and Thai still account for over 50% of the population Therefore, the traffic frequency is also higher, but they are careless while joining in traffic Many reports or research results on road traffic accidents show that accidents happen to all the levels of education, people with higher education can be a better understanding of the harmful effects, consequences and precautious measures from traffic accidents The research results indicate that patients treated in hospital are chiefly farmers, taking up the highest rate in comparison with other professions - Characteristics of time, road and weather: Our research results show that 80.6% of traffic accidents occurs in the afternoon, evening and at night, in accordance with the research result of 3,411 victims of road traffic accident in Hanoi, and also similar to that in General Hospital of Bacgiang province and General Hospital of Bacgiang district in 2011 It can be explained that in the afternoon, after lunch time, especially on hot days, the victims drink wine/beer, whereas in the evening and at night, due to limited vision, the accident may happen In this study, traffic accidents occur in all types of roads and mainly on the flat road This result is consistent with that of the study on 1,193 emergency patients, who were treated in Khanhhoa General Hospital in months of 2011 with 79.18% traffic accidents occurring on flat road This is related to the victims’ subjectiveness and speeding Accidents often happen when it is sunny, this result is similar to the research by Le Trung Hai on road traffic accident in Khanhhoa General Hospital within six months in 2011: 94.31% of accidents occur in good weather - On situations causing accidents: In our research, motorcycle - related traffic accidents constitute 83.5%; of which, 1/3 of patients are self-falling (35.6%), nearly 1/4 is due to motorcycles - motorcycles collision (23.8%) and 1/6 is brought about by collision between cars and motorcycles (15.5%), motorcycle - walking (8.6%) This result corresponds with that on patients in traffic accidents in hospitals of Vietnam and consequently, accidents are very closely related to motor vehicles Particularly, the rate of head injuries and traumatic brain injury are associated very tightly with the rate of motorcyclists not wearing helmets 17 JOURNAL OF MILITARY PHARMACO-MEDICINE No7-2015 Our research results reveal that drunk drivers account for 12.8% This result is lower than that on 1,453 patients in road traffic accidents in need for emergency treatment in six provincial and district hospitals of three provinces: Hanam, Ninhbinh, Bacgiang This rate was 42.5% between 11 -
